G297 SKR is a 1990 Citroen Ax in Blue with a 1,124c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 3 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 33.3%.
Across all 1990 Citroen Ax models, the average MOT pass rate is 61.6% with a typical mileage of 77,345 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Citroen Ax fails its MOT is brake hose excessively deteriorated, accounting for 29,403 recorded failures. If you're considering buying G297 SKR,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Citroen Ax typically stays on UK roads for around 37 years. At 36 years old, this Citroen Ax is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
